What is Monopoly? Overview, Details & Insights

Monopoly is a classic board game that has been a staple of many households for decades. The game is designed for 2-8 players and is suitable for individuals aged 8 and above. It is an economic simulation game where players take on the role of real estate traders, aiming to accumulate wealth by buying, selling, and trading properties. The gameplay involves rolling dice to determine how many spaces a player can move on their turn. The game board features various properties, including real estate, utilities, and railroads, which players can purchase and develop to earn rent. The game also includes chance and community chest cards, which can either help or hinder a player's progress. The goal of the game is to bankrupt all other players and emerge as the wealthiest player. The game duration can vary significantly, lasting anywhere from 60 to 180 minutes, depending on the number of players and the level of competition.
